Biography

Dr. Manal Mohsen Abood Albayati is currently working as Senior Lecturer at Infrastructure University Kuala Lumpur (IUKL). She has obtained her PhD in Water Resources Engineering from University Putra Malaysia (UPM). Previously she was appointed as Residence Engineer at Iraqi Embassy Kuala Lumpur, Teaching Assistance at University Putra Malaysia (UPM), Residence Engineer at Al- Yanboo Company, Babylon, Iraq, Designer Engineer at Water Supply Administration, Baghdad, Iraq. She is member of American Society of Civil Engineering, International Water Association, American Water Resources Association, and Iraqi Engineering Union. She has published 5 research articles in journals contributed as author/co-author.
